[title] => Seeing Artist
[time] => 2004-01-11 04:38:59
[hometext] =>
[bodytext] => He mixed them all in equal part the resultant color a pale gray He quickly grasped the brush to start his labor of love for this day He feathered and dabbed his work until he was most pleased Gazing into this place of which he was the seed And even if one color is the only that he used His imagination created all the other hues With his mind he wanders through fields wild and free but with his hazel colored eyes he simply doesn't see.
